I noticed lately that deleted files don't go to the Recycle bin. At first
moment I thought its because I have little space available, but now I have
about 2GB of space and the file I am deleteing is less that 100kb and when I
hit the Del button I always get the message box that notifies of removing
the file. (The one that comes up if you are pressing the Shift button). Is
there a setting that could have been altered? How can I fix that?. Thanks

Right click the Recycle Bin and select Properties - is 'Do not move files to
the Recycle Bin...' enabled? If so, try disabling that option.
